Opportunity description
The subject of the public contract is the supply of an ultra-high-resolution scanning electron microscope equipped with an EDS system and an integrated system for automated mineralogical analysis, intended for advanced material analyses in archaeology and the natural sciences. The contracting authority’s requirements for this supply are set out generally, taking into account the objective reasons for its needs, in Annex No. 1 (Technical Specification and Minimum Technical Requirements) and Annex No. 4 (Commercial Terms and Conditions). As part of the competition and subsequent performance under the concluded Contract, testing phases will take place for the purpose of verifying the requirements, namely: a) Test (i) – in accordance with Section 104(b) of the Act (successful results of sample tests) – successful tests are a condition for concluding the contract with the selected supplier, on equipment of the same type (verification of parameters before signing the contract); b) Test (ii) – within 7 months of the contract taking effect (verification at the supplier’s premises with the participation of the contracting authority); c) Test (iii) – after installation of the instrument at the place of performance. Always in accordance in particular with Annexes Nos. 3 and 4. Procedure: open. Estimated value: 17,300,000 CZK.
